Add company

Magic Button Limited

Information Technologies in Windsor, Berkshire, United Kingdom

Magic Button Limited contacts:

Phone:

Postal code: SL4 1BN

Address: Lower Ground Floor, 13-15 Sheet Street, Windsor, Berkshire, SL4 1BN

Fax:

Website:

Email:

Edit information about Magic Button Limited

Magic Button Limited Reviews:

Add review